Job Description

Description:
About Enchanted Minds Behavioral Health Enchanted Minds Behavioral Health is a growing mental health agency providing individual, family, couples, and group therapy services throughout New Mexico. Our team is committed to collaborative, innovative, and client-centered care. Responsibilities Provide weekly or bi-weekly supervision to clinicians Monitor clinician productivity, documentation compliance, and caseloads Audit charts and address clinical or scheduling concerns Support staff development through training and feedback Deliver evidence-based therapeutic services and maintain an active caseload Complete documentation, treatment plans, and diagnosis updates within required timelines Collaborate with community providers, schools, families, and healthcare professionals Participate in outreach and marketing efforts to build referral relationships Maintain compliance with ethical, legal, insurance, and company standards Stay current with licensure requirements, policies, and professional development opportunities This summary reflects the primary duties of the role and is not intended to be an exhaustive list of responsibilities.
Requirements:
Master's Degree in one of the behavioral sciences or related fields from an accredited college or university. Must have active independent clinical licensure (LPCC, LCSW, LISW, LMFT, or LPAT). Must have two years post-independent licensure experience. One year supervisory experience preferred. Must obtain and maintain supervisory designation from NM RLD for both Counseling and Social Work Boards. Required experience with completing diagnostic assessments, treatment plans and clinical case notes. Required experience with children, adolescents, teens and/or adults. E?ective written and verbal communication skills. Ability to demonstrate and model stable, appropriate boundaries with clients. Ability to complete and submit documentation of services and other documents in a timely manner. Comfort and familiarity working with a diverse client base. Proficient in the use of typical office technology (computers, e-mail, etc.) and Electronic Health Record systems. Must be able to be credentialled and contracted with insurance panels for commercial and Medicaid plans. Must pass a CYFD background check.
